Grade 300 Maraging Steel vs. Quenched And Tempered SAE-AISI 4140
Both grade 300 maraging steel and quenched and tempered SAE-AISI 4140 are iron alloys. They have 67%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 23 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(11, in this case) are not shown.
For each property being compared, the top bar is grade 300 maraging steel and the bottom bar is quenched and tempered SAE-AISI 4140.
